"Two day" Accelerated Freefall "Level 1" Course - with jumps from up to 13,500 feet

A course for those wanting to learn how to skydive on their own from the word go!

Level 1 involves an initial day of training followed by your first skydive with two instructors from an altitude of up to 13,500 feet.

Having completed level 1 you'll then be given the option to sign up for the rest of course and go on to obtain your licence. This involves completing levels 2 to 8 (which can be done in 7 jumps) plus a further 10 jumps on your own - known as consolidation jumps.

Once qualified jump prices greatly reduce and you'll also be able to start jumping with other people from altitudes up to 13,500 feet free falling for approximately 70 seconds before opening your parachute at 2000 feet.

Restrictions & Conditions

Maximum weight limit is 16 stone. However participants mustn't be overweight in relation to their height. Reasonable levels of fitness also apply.

Persons age 40 or more will require a solo medical form signed by their doctor. Anyone under the age of 18 will require the same medical form to be witnessed by a parent or guardian in addition to providing parental consent on a BPA membership form. The minimum age is 16. The upper age limit is 55.

Weather

You can jump in clear conditions with winds of 15 knots (18mph) or less. If the weather prevents your jump from taking place as planned you may return on any mutually convenient occasion at no extra cost within a 3 month period from your initial training date. Additional jumps should also not be more than 3 months apart.
